An exciting opportunity has arisen to work for a well established and growing insurance company.

The primary function will be general day to day account handling of Motor Trade accounts.

Duties:

· To assist and carry out insurance administration as required.

· To understand existing Client business risks and their approach to insurance and to administer insurance programmes designed for the protection of the material assets and liabilities of Clients ensuring their effective operation.

· To provide day-to-day servicing and administration of allocated Client’s insurance programmes in a timely, technically accurate and cost effective manner, in accordance with the Company’s Procedures and Performance Standards.

· To maintain, and achieve profitable growth in income from existing Clients and seek new business for the Company in line with personal targets as defined within own objectives and Business Plan.

Principle Objectives and Responsibilities:

· To provide broking and administrative services to Client, confining advice and information to those areas in which you are knowledgeable and competent, otherwise seeking advice as appropriate, including but not limited to: 

· Giving instructions to insurance providers. 

· Checking policy documents, (including endorsements) for accuracy prior to receipt by Clients. 

· To handle the invoicing of premiums due, maintaining effective credit control in respect of allocated Clients. 

· To process correspondence, renewals, pre-renewal activity, quotations and computer input. 

· Ensuring that all emails and Sales diary activity is completed on a daily basis in accordance with the department’s Procedures.

· Ensure that renewals are being completed in line with company procedures. 

· Manage own files as per Procedures.

· To build relationships and understand Client’s situation, opportunities and problems and then design an insurance solution. 

· To assist in team performance by regular communication with colleagues and manager to establish and raise concerns and provide solutions. 

· To actively expand existing Client portfolio, to identify additional covers, cross/up selling activities, and similar new business opportunities. 

· Ability to construct effective written communications, including letters, emails and reports. 

· To ensure compliance with FCA Regulatory requirements, procedures and customer service standards.

· To ensure compliance with the Data Protection Act at all times.

· To ensure compliance with Treating Customers Fairly (TCF).

· To undertake training in line with agreed objectives and keep up-to-date with technical, legal and market developments. To include training and development of new or inexperienced staff to ensure familiarity with the Company’s systems and processes. 

· To maintain personal knowledge and skills through continued professional development. 

· To conduct the business of the Company at all times in a courteous and efficient manner. Develop and maintain positive on-going relationships with Insurers and Underwriters in a professional manner. 

· To undertake any other task as may reasonably be required by the Company.

Knowledge Required:

· A thorough understanding of FCA regulations and guidelines relating to Commercial customers.

· Knowledge of Company’s Performance and Procedures Standards. 

· Knowledge and understanding of a broad range of Commercial Policy types and classes. 

· Knowledge of the regulatory requirements of general insurance in operation at any time.

· Willingness to continue to develop knowledge of products and related issues through formal and informal learning, both internally and externally to the Company.

· Understand how related areas operate and has an awareness of our key competitors.
